  1. Plot the muscle activation patterns from Static Optimization, then plot the activations from the Forward Simulation with your best set of controls. How do the activations compare? (Tip: When selecting quantities to plot, use the "Filter By Pattern" to help you search. For example, typing "act" will list only the activation signals.)
  2. Plot the hip flexion, knee angle, and ankle angle coordinates from the SO solution along with the coordinates for the IK solution.
  3. Run a forward simulation using the controls from the SO solution and plot the hip flexion, knee angle, and ankle angle coordinates along with the coordinates for the IK solution. Why does the forward simulation using the Static Optimization activation signals diverge from the IK solution?
